Bernese Mountain DogVSNewfoundland
The Bernese Mountain Dog and Newfoundland are both large, gentle, calm-natured dogs with beautiful coats. The Berner is a Swiss farm dog; the Newfoundland is a Canadian water rescue dog. Both are loving family companions but have notably short lifespans.

Grooming & Shedding: Bernese Mountain Dog vs Newfoundland
Bernese Mountain Dogs have a long, thick, tri-colored double coat that sheds very heavily year-round with pronounced seasonal blowouts. Daily brushing is required during peak shedding periods and brushing three to four times per week is the standard otherwise. Their longer coat is prone to matting around the ears, collar, and hindquarters. Newfoundlands have a dense, water-resistant double coat that sheds heavily, though their coat texture is slightly different โ it tends to be oilier and more water-repellent. Weekly brushing minimum is required, with daily brushing during blowouts. Both breeds produce substantial amounts of hair in the home. Newfoundlands also drool heavily, which can mix with shed hair and create maintenance challenges. Professional de-shedding treatments benefit both breeds during blowout seasons. Neither is suitable for allergy-sensitive households.
Temperament & Family Compatibility
Bernese Mountain Dogs are gentle, affectionate, and deeply devoted family companions. They bond closely with all family members, are patient with children, and have a calm, steady temperament that makes them manageable despite their large size. They are slower to mature and can be more stubborn in training than some breeds. Their most significant challenge is their tragically short lifespan of 7โ10 years, primarily due to cancer. Newfoundlands share the same gentle giant nature but are perhaps even calmer and more patient. They are famous for their extraordinary gentleness with children and have been used as water rescue dogs. They drool considerably and require more coat maintenance than Berners in some ways. Both breeds are wonderful family companions, but the short lifespan of both โ particularly the Berner โ is an important emotional consideration.

Which is a better swimmer?
Newfoundlands are exceptional swimmers โ they were bred for water rescue and have webbed feet, water-resistant coats, and a natural affinity for swimming. Bernese Mountain Dogs can swim but it is not a defining trait. If water activities matter, the Newfoundland is the clear choice.
Which drools more?
Newfoundlands are heavier droolers due to their jowly faces. Bernese Mountain Dogs also drool but generally less. Both owners should keep towels handy.
Which has better health?
Both breeds have short lifespans due to cancer susceptibility. Bernese Mountain Dogs have a particularly high histiocytic sarcoma rate. Newfoundlands are prone to heart conditions (subaortic stenosis) and cystinuria. Neither breed is considered healthy overall compared to smaller breeds โ owners should purchase from health-tested lines and budget for veterinary care.
